My spouse has tried just about everything there is available for back pain relief, so I can share with you first hand what seems to work for them. They have some great heat packs available now that have water running inside them that works good. The water just re-circulates and actually moves throughout the pad. My spouse uses this in their favorite chair, and it is on most of the time as the heat on the back helps in back pain relief. Units such as a hot tub, can also be beneficial for back pain relief. Warm water therapy is great for any body aches.
Often taking a hot shower and letting the water hit on the back can give back pain relief. There are some exercise techniques that can help keep the muscles in the back from tensing up and weakening. I know when you are hurting, it is hard to press through the pain and exercise, but if you don't keep the back strong, the weakening of the muscles will not allow good blood flow and healing to take place. There are some great over the counter patches or wraps that you can buy now that actually heat up after you put them on, and these are great for traveling and having to sit for long periods of time. There are also many analgesics that you rub in, or spray on, that can help in back pain relief.
You can get different types of electrical stimulus units that can help give back pain relief, as well as some units that work similar to acupuncture. Physical therapy and massage are often good ways to help relieve tense muscles that can cause back pain. There are of course the obvious solution of pain meds, but believe me after a period of time, they aren't as effective, and you need stronger and stronger doses to be able to do the same job. Surgery may be another solution to back pain relief, but it doesn't always work, and you could end up worse than when you first began, believe me. What I can tell you, is that if you have back pain that is persistant, seek medical attention, and let your doctor help you with all the different options available in back pain relief.
